We are pleased to invite you to a two-day event dedicated to exploring career opportunities in photonics and its vital role in healthcare innovation. This year’s 360 CARLA Health Career Symposium Brussels brings together students, researchers, and professionals from across academia, industry, and entrepreneurship, with a rich program featuring career talks, soft skills workshops, and networking opportunities. The symposium will be co-located with the B-PHOT Student Chapter’s annual Light Night Photonics event.

When and where:

  • 22 April 2025, 17:00 CEST–Pilar Box, VUB, Brussels & Online
  • 23 April 2025, 16:00 CEST–LIC Learning & Innovation Center, ULB-VUB, Brussels & Online
